Requirements:
Must possess all valid licensing or certification as required by federal state provincial or local governmental laws or regulations for the geographical work area
EPA 608 Universal required
OSHA safety certifications preferred
Advanced skills in servicing commercial heating air conditioning and ventilation equipment as well as related accessories
Advanced mechanical aptitude and the ability to operate all necessary tools and equipment
Proficient and able to operate all necessary tools and equipment to perform various service projects
Advanced skills at reading wiring diagrams and troubleshooting problems with electrical refrigerant and duct systems on commercial HVAC equipment
Proficient and able to properly start up and balance airflow and to properly align belts and pulleys on all commercial systems with little to no supervision
Proficient and able to install a basic duct fitting
Advanced skills in troubleshooting and repairing electronic air cleaners refrigeration systems gas fired equipment hot water systems steam boiler systems chill water systems computer room units humidifiers and related equipment with little to no supervision
Ability to calculate heat gain and loss on commercial buildings using approved methods.
